Frequently Asked Questions about Evanston
What type of rentals are currently available in Evanston?
There are currently 2174 Apartments for Rent in Evanston, IL with pricing that ranges from $700 to $10,542. There are also 457 Single Family Homes for rent, Condos, and Townhome rentals currently available in Evanston ranging from $1,100 to $15,000.
What is the current price range for Rental Homes in Evanston?
Today's rental pricing for Homes for Rent, Condos and Townhomes in Evanston ranges from $1,100 to $15,000 with an average monthly rent of $2,472.
How much are larger Three and Four Bedroom Rentals in Evanston?
For those who are looking for larger living arrangements, Three Bedroom Apartments in Evanston range from $1,925 to $9,999, while Three Bedroom Homes, Condos, and Townhomes for rent range from $2,000 to $9,200. Four Bedroom Single-Family rentals are also available starting from $2,200 and Four Bedroom Apartments start at $1,100.
